Description
Crypsift gives WooCommerce stores a crypto-first checkout flow without needing a third-party processor.
Free features include:
- WooCommerce crypto checkout
- Manual wallet setup with starter presets
- Unlimited saved wallets
- Optional live fiat-to-crypto conversion via CoinGecko
- Optional hosted QR images via QR Server
- Manual payment proof upload
- Admin review and approval flow
- Checkout Blocks support
- HPOS support
- Single built-in Crypsift success style
Crypsift Pro is available as a separate premium add-on for wallet CSV export and import, expanded preset wallet templates, explorer shortcuts, a larger success screen style library, licensed updates, and license management.
External services
This plugin connects to the following external services:
CoinGecko
Crypsift can use the CoinGecko API to convert the WooCommerce order total into a live crypto amount for the wallet selected by the customer.
What is sent:
* the selected CoinGecko coin ID
* the store currency code
When data is sent:
* when a customer requests a live crypto quote on the Crypsift payment page after the merchant enables live pricing
* when an administrator opens the Crypsift status page and runs the CoinGecko connectivity check while live pricing is enabled
Service provider:
* CoinGecko
* Terms: https://coingecko.com/en/api_terms
* Privacy policy: https://coingecko.com/en/privacy
QR Server
Crypsift can use QR Server to generate a hosted QR image for the selected wallet address on the payment page.
What is sent:
* the selected wallet address
* the requested QR image size
When data is sent:
* when a customer opens the payment page and the merchant has enabled QR Server images
Service provider:
* QR Server / goQR.me
* Terms: https://goqr.me/legal/tos-api.html
* Privacy policy: https://goqr.me/de/rechtliches/datenschutz-api.html

FAQ
-
Does Crypsift work with WooCommerce Checkout Blocks?
-
Yes. Crypsift supports both classic checkout and WooCommerce Checkout Blocks.
-
Does Crypsift support HPOS?
-
Yes. Crypsift declares HPOS compatibility.
-
How many wallets can I add?
-
You can save as many wallets as you need in Crypsift Free. The plugin includes starter presets for Bitcoin, Ethereum, and USDT (TRC20), and you can also add blank wallet entries and fill in your own coin, network, address, logo, and CoinGecko ID details.
-
How are crypto amounts calculated?
-
If the merchant enables live pricing in Crypsift settings and saves a CoinGecko ID on a wallet, Crypsift requests a live fiat-to-crypto quote from CoinGecko. If live pricing is disabled or a wallet has no CoinGecko ID, Crypsift shows the store total and the customer can send the equivalent value manually.
-
How do QR codes work?
-
If the merchant enables QR Server images in Crypsift settings, the payment page requests a hosted QR image from QR Server using the selected wallet address and image size. If that setting is disabled or the service is unavailable, Crypsift falls back to its built-in wallet address helper instead of loading a remote QR image.
-
How are crypto payments verified?
-
Customers upload a payment proof after sending funds. Store admins can review and approve or reject the payment inside Crypsift.
